Why lectin-free?
If you're up on latest diet trends, the Plant Paradox diet has surely entered your radar. The diet calls for avoiding lectins by cutting out a long list of foods, including nightshades (think: eggplants, tomatoes, red peppers), out-of-season fruits, grains, and raw legumes, to reportedly reduce inflammation, repair gut health, and prevent weight gain. Steven Gundry, MD, says if you want to heal autoimmune disease, IBS, arthritis, migraines, and brain fog, then you need to "stay away" from Lectins.
